Emperors Palace voted best in Ekurhuleni

Thursday, October 29, 2015

Emperors Palace scooped up awards for Best Entertainment/Casino in Ekurhuleni; Best Spot to Take Out-of-Towners; Best Getaway Place to Regenerate Yourself; Best Hotel for the luxurious 5-star Peermont D’oreale Grande; Best Beauty Mecca/Health Spa for Octavia’s Sensorium Day Spa and Best Cinema Complex for Nu Metro Emperors Palace. “We continually work hard to ensure Emperors Palace is the preferred destination for local and international visitors by ensuring that our standards of service, spoilt-for-choice entertainment, dining options and gaming offerings are world class”, comments Nigel Atherton, Emperors Palace Complex General Manager.

Offering an eclectic architectural mix of Monte Carlo’s timeless elegance with retro Roman styling, Emperors Palace is conveniently located next to the O.R. Tambo International Airport.  The resort provides luxurious accommodation in four unique hotels, ranging from a 5-star hotel, two 4-star hotels and a   3-star hotel. With a health and beauty spa, a magnificent casino, 16 restaurants, spectacular entertainment, and one of South Africa’s busiest convention centres, Emperors Palace is the perfect choice for any occasion.

“With each prestigious award Emperors Palace is honoured to receive, we thank everyone who voted for us. We will continue to strive to achieve excellence in all areas of our business”, concludes Atherton.
